Experience in Implantology How Years of Clinical Practice Influence Treatment Accuracy and Long Term Prognosis

Implantology is one of the fields of dentistry where accumulated clinical experience has a direct impact on the quality of decision making and the long term stability of treatment outcomes. Modern implantology has long evolved beyond being merely a surgical procedure. Today, it represents a comprehensive system for restoring missing teeth in which every detail influences the final result. Bone quality, soft tissue volume, vascular supply, the position of important anatomical structures, occlusal relationships, and the distribution of chewing forces all create a complex clinical picture that requires accurate interpretation. Practical experience enables specialists to recognize the relationships between these factors and make decisions based not only on diagnostic information but also on a deep understanding of how tissues will behave during adaptation and long term function.

The value of extensive clinical experience becomes particularly evident when managing complex cases. In everyday practice, ideal conditions for implant placement are not always present. Bone deficiency, the consequences of prolonged tooth loss, age related changes, previous inflammatory conditions, and occlusal abnormalities often require highly individualized treatment strategies. Clinicians with substantial experience are able to anticipate potential challenges in advance and adjust treatment plans accordingly to minimize risks and improve the predictability of outcomes. An equally important factor is the understanding of the biological processes involved in implant integration. Every patient responds to treatment differently. The rate of bone remodeling, healing characteristics, immune response, and adaptive capacity of the body can significantly influence the recovery process. Years of clinical experience allow specialists to evaluate these variables more accurately and make timely adjustments whenever necessary.
